After the fall of the Berlin Wall in 1989, West German families that had relatives in East Germany saw an increase in their income, and this growth in incomes was significantly higher than that of comparable West German families without such family ties to the East. 

Why did this happen? Are personal and family ties really so important to our economic outcomes that they result in systematic differences in income growth?

Researchers have studied this question and have found empirical support for the idea that social connections do, indeed, have large effects on economic outcomes.

The correct option is letter c. Written communication. Memos, emails and reports constitute a type of written communication.

<h3 /><h3>What is written communication?</h3>

Corresponds to a form of communication where information is written and is not carried out in real time, such as verbal communication, but is sent, received, read and responded to if necessary, such as letters, emails and memos.

Therefore, written communications are an effective, fast and inexpensive form of communication, being widely used by organizations to establish communication with several people at the same time.
